GRAVAS, Asimina

Origin Kastellorizo, Greece
Accompanying Family Husband Marcos Gravas (born 11-8-1900) & one of her single younger sisters, Anastasia Palassis. Asimina was also pregnant & had her first daughter, Rene just after arriving (30-9-1930)
First settled in Perth, WA
Original Occupation Home Duties
Occupation in Australia Self Employed (Fish & Chip Shop Proprietor)

Bought and managed café in Stirling St, Perth which closed because of the Depression. After WWII, they opened a fish & chip shop in Charles St, West Perth. Marco died 12-1-1957 and Asimina continued with the business until the government needed the land for the new freeway.
